Transaction 08a59c29c3790b4fc87dbf404faacbc3c4d607b9e47078543036183ef5abcb34
1 Input
2 Outputs
- 08a59c29c3790b4fc87dbf404faacbc3c4d607b9e47078543036183ef5abcb34:0
- 08a59c29c3790b4fc87dbf404faacbc3c4d607b9e47078543036183ef5abcb34:1
value 25205612
address 18VEftqQaQDuvxaeUg2jywR8hHxnG4Rn69
value 9158500
address 1HsaE1JJRviPC1a9Ju67vyz3EhhBCNcG66